U.S. regulators and banking partners increasingly require businesses — particularly MSBs, fintech platforms, digital asset companies, and online financial service providers — to implement effective geolocation controls to prevent unauthorized or restricted jurisdiction activity.

Our Certification of Controls (Geolocation) service provides independent review and certification of your geolocation compliance framework to ensure alignment with U.S. federal and state regulatory expectations. We help verify that your systems effectively restrict, monitor, and document geographic access controls in accordance with applicable laws, licensing restrictions, and sanctions requirements.

Certification of Geolocation Controls is an independent compliance validation process that assesses whether your technology and internal controls:

  • Restrict access from prohibited U.S. statesWhere licensing is not held.
  • Block sanctioned or restricted jurisdictions
  • Prevent circumvention through VPN or proxy maskingWhere applicable.
  • Maintain documented monitoring and escalation procedures
  • Align with OFAC sanctions requirements
  • Meet banking and sponsor bank due diligence expectations

This certification strengthens regulatory defensibility and banking credibility.

How It Works

Five stages from scope review to a formal certification report.

01

Business & licensing scope review

We review your state licensing footprint, regulatory obligations, customer geographic exposure, banking partner requirements, and product delivery model. This establishes the geographic compliance framework applicable to your business.

02

Technical control assessment

We evaluate your geolocation systems, including IP detection controls, device location verification, VPN/proxy detection mechanisms, geo-blocking rules, access restriction protocols, and exception handling procedures. Our review focuses on whether controls are appropriately designed and implemented.

03

Control effectiveness testing

We assess whether your geolocation controls function consistently across platforms, properly flag restricted jurisdictions, generate audit trails, and integrate with compliance escalation processes. Testing results are documented for compliance and examination purposes.

04

Gap identification & remediation guidance

If deficiencies are identified, we provide structured recommendations to strengthen geo-blocking rules, enhance monitoring controls, improve documentation standards, and align procedures with regulatory expectations.

05

Certification report issuance

Upon completion, we provide a formal certification report outlining scope of review, methodology, findings, control effectiveness assessment, and recommendations. This report can be used for banking partner due diligence, regulatory inquiries, state examination support, and internal governance reporting.
